1. Build Your CPC Study Plan Around Exam Tasks, Not Around Passive Reading

A serious CPC study plan should begin with the work the exam actually demands: reading clinical documentation, identifying the service or condition, locating the correct code family, applying guideline logic, checking modifiers, and choosing the best answer under time pressure. Many students spend weeks “studying” by highlighting pages, watching lectures, or rereading notes, then feel shocked when practice questions expose weak medical coding workflow, poor CPT procedure recognition, shaky ICD-11 coding standards, and slow modifier usage.

Your study calendar should divide preparation into four lanes. The first lane is terminology and anatomy, because unclear body-system language slows every lookup. The second lane is code book navigation, including index habits, tab discipline, parenthetical notes, includes/excludes language, add-on code rules, and section guidelines. The third lane is question strategy, where you learn to identify distractors, sequence steps, and avoid choosing codes based on one familiar word. The fourth lane is timed application, where coding edits, medical necessity checks, claims management logic, and reimbursement awareness become part of your normal answer process.

The biggest mistake is studying every chapter with equal intensity. CPC preparation rewards targeted weight. Surgical coding, E/M concepts, anatomy, modifiers, diagnosis linkage, compliance, and documentation standards deserve repeated practice because they create the most exam-day friction. Candidates who treat all topics equally often become “familiar” with everything while remaining unable to solve harder questions. A better plan assigns more time to weak sections, then uses mixed practice to prevent false confidence. Each week should include CPT coding drills, diagnosis coding review, documentation interpretation, and medical billing terms practice.

Use a 6-week plan only when your fundamentals are already stable. Use an 8- to 12-week plan when anatomy, terminology, CPT sections, or compliance language still feels scattered. The goal is controlled repetition, not panic volume. A candidate who completes 60 questions slowly with review may gain more than someone who rushes through 250 questions and never studies missed-question patterns. Every wrong answer should be labeled by cause: missed guideline, wrong code family, ignored modifier, poor anatomy, documentation misread, time pressure, or overthinking. That error log becomes your real study guide, stronger than generic notes because it targets the exact failures that cost points.

CPC Exam Strategy Map: What to Study, Why It Matters, and How to Practice It (25+ Rows)

Study Area What It Tests Common Exam Trap Best Practice Action
CPT Index UseFinding the correct procedure familyCoding from a familiar word before verifying the main sectionUse the index only as a doorway, then confirm in the CPT code range
CPT Section GuidelinesRules that apply before individual code selectionSkipping parenthetical notes and code-range instructionsRead section notes before choosing between close answer options
E/M CodingVisit level, medical decision-making, time, and documentation supportChoosing a code based on visit title aloneMatch the level to documented work, risk, data, and complexity
ModifiersCircumstances that change how a service is reported or paidAdding a modifier because it sounds familiarAsk what changed: side, session, provider, service, or circumstance
AnatomyBody site, depth, organ system, approach, and structure recognitionConfusing adjacent organs, layers, vessels, or joint spacesStudy anatomy through coding examples instead of textbook memorization
Medical TerminologyClinical word meaning and procedure intentMissing suffixes or roots that change the action performedBreak terms into prefix, root, and suffix before code lookup
Diagnosis CodingSpecificity, condition status, laterality, and encounter reasonSelecting a diagnosis that is clinically related but undocumentedCode only what the provider note clearly supports
Medical NecessityWhether the diagnosis supports the service billedChoosing a correct procedure code with weak diagnosis linkageAsk why the service was needed before finalizing the answer
Surgical Package RulesWhat is included in a procedure and what may be separately reportedUnbundling routine components of a larger serviceCheck whether the work is inherent to the main procedure
Add-On CodesDependent codes that require a primary procedureReporting an add-on code without its required base codeFind the primary code before considering the add-on code
Radiology CodingModality, body area, contrast, supervision, and interpretationMissing contrast status or anatomical specificityCircle modality, site, contrast, and interpretation details
Pathology and LabTest type, panels, specimens, and lab methodCoding individual tests when a panel code appliesLook for panel language before selecting separate lab codes
AnesthesiaProcedure relationship, body site, modifiers, and special circumstancesIgnoring patient status, emergency conditions, or anesthesia modifiersIdentify procedure, location, provider role, and modifier need
HCPCS Level IISupplies, drugs, DME, ambulance, and non-CPT servicesSearching only CPT when HCPCS is requiredFlag drugs, supplies, equipment, and transport language early
ComplianceEthical, accurate, and defensible coding behaviorChoosing a higher-paying answer without documentation supportAnchor every code choice to provider documentation
Claims FormsHow codes move into billing fields and service linesIgnoring diagnosis pointers and claim-level logicUnderstand how procedure and diagnosis codes connect on claims
DenialsWhy claims fail after coding submissionTreating denial language as separate from coding accuracyConnect denials to modifiers, necessity, bundling, and documentation
NCCI EditsBundling rules and modifier permissionOverriding edits without a valid separate-service reasonPractice identifying bundled versus separately reportable work
SequencingOrder of diagnoses and proceduresPlacing secondary or incidental conditions firstIdentify the main reason for the encounter before supporting codes
Operative ReportsProcedure detail extraction from longer documentationCoding from the title instead of the body of the noteReview indication, technique, findings, size, depth, and closure
Preventive ServicesScreening, routine care, counseling, and diagnostic conversionMixing preventive intent with diagnostic workIdentify whether the visit screened, treated, or evaluated a problem
Behavioral HealthTherapy type, time, provider role, and service structureIgnoring time thresholds or psychotherapy service typeUnderline time, setting, provider, and therapy format
TelemedicineRemote service rules, communication type, and modifiersMissing audio, video, place-of-service, or virtual-care detailsMark technology used, location, provider relationship, and payer clues
Audit ReadinessWhether a coding choice survives reviewPicking an answer without being able to defend itPractice explaining why the selected code is supported
Time ManagementCompletion under exam pressureSpending too long on one difficult caseUse a two-pass method and flag heavy lookup questions
Practice Exam ReviewPattern correction and readiness trackingChecking the answer key without studying the reason for the missLog every miss by cause and retest that category

2. Master the Code Books Like Tools, Not Like Textbooks

Your code books should function like instruments under your hands. Candidates lose time when they treat the books as reading material instead of navigation systems. The CPC exam rewards fast movement from clinical clue to index term to verified code range. That means your prep must include repeated book drills tied to CPT code families, radiology billing terms, lab and pathology coding, and anesthesia coding terms.

Start with CPT because procedure selection usually creates the longest search path. For every practice question, write the main action verb in the margin: excision, repair, biopsy, destruction, injection, interpretation, consultation, drainage, replacement, insertion, removal, revision, or evaluation. Then identify the body site, approach, depth, size, number of lesions, imaging guidance, time, or complexity. This habit converts a paragraph into searchable data. It also stops the common exam-day spiral where a candidate reads the same question four times without knowing what clue to chase. Use surgical coding compliance, cardiology CPT guidance, dermatology CPT coding, and gastroenterology procedure coding to practice across different service lines.

Next, make diagnosis coding practical. CPC candidates often recognize the disease but miss specificity: acute versus chronic, initial versus subsequent, right versus left, uncomplicated versus complicated, with or without manifestation, traumatic versus pathological, screening versus diagnostic, history versus active condition. Good diagnosis coding protects medical necessity, supports risk adjustment coding, strengthens clinical documentation improvement, and reduces revenue leakage. During practice, underline every word that changes diagnosis specificity before looking up the code.

Modifiers deserve separate, deliberate study because they are often where “almost correct” answers become wrong. A modifier can show laterality, distinct procedural service, repeat procedure, professional component, technical component, reduced service, staged service, assistant involvement, or unusual circumstances. Treat every modifier as a claim-defense statement. Ask: What exactly happened that the base code alone cannot explain? Then connect that reasoning to coding edits and modifiers, claims reconciliation, payment posting, and denial management.

Your code books should also contain clean, legal, high-value annotations if permitted by your exam rules. The best notes are short reminders that prevent known mistakes: “check size,” “confirm laterality,” “add-on needs primary,” “separate lesion count,” “time required,” “do not code title only,” and “verify bundled service.” Avoid clutter that turns pages into noise. A crowded book can slow you down more than a blank one. Every tab, note, and highlight should earn its place by saving time or preventing a repeat error.

3. Use Practice Questions to Diagnose Weakness, Not to Chase a Fake Score

Practice questions become powerful when you review them like an auditor, not like a student hunting validation. A raw score tells you only how many answers matched the key. A detailed review tells you why your process failed. For CPC prep, every missed question should be attached to a category such as documentation requirements, coding query process, EMR documentation terms, or coding audit terminology.

The strongest review method has five steps. First, solve the question without checking the answer. Second, write the clue that led you to your code. Third, compare your answer against the correct one. Fourth, identify the exact reason for the miss. Fifth, create a mini-rule in your error log. For example: “Do not choose lesion destruction code before checking method,” “Do not assign diagnostic service when documentation says screening,” or “Do not report a separate component when the parent code includes it.” This turns practice into skill correction across preventive medicine CPT coding, behavioral health billing terms, telemedicine coding, and sleep medicine billing.

You should also split practice into untimed, section-timed, and full-timed work. Untimed practice is for learning structure. Section-timed practice is for building speed inside one code family. Full-timed practice is for stamina, pacing, and pressure control. Jumping into full practice exams too early can create panic without improving accuracy. Waiting too long can create a polished study routine that collapses under the clock. A balanced plan uses untimed review early, section-timed drills in the middle, and full timed simulations near the end. This approach supports coding competency assessment, coding career development, coding education terms, and CPC certification preparation.

A useful practice review also includes “near-miss” tracking. These are questions you answered correctly for weak reasons, guessed correctly, or solved too slowly. Near-misses are dangerous because they hide inside the score. If you guessed between two modifiers and got the right one, treat it as a weakness. If you used 6 minutes on a question that should take 2, treat it as a pacing problem. If you picked the answer by memory instead of guideline support, treat it as a risk. This protects you from walking into the exam with inflated confidence and fragile reasoning.

4. Create an Exam-Day Method Before Exam Day Arrives

Exam-day success depends on decisions made long before you sit down. You need a question-handling method that protects your accuracy when pressure rises. Start each question by identifying the service category, then the documentation clue, then the code family, then the answer choices. This order prevents scattered searching. It also helps you stay grounded in claims management terms, CMS-1500 form logic, UB-04 billing concepts, and EDI billing terms.

Use the two-pass method. On the first pass, answer questions you can solve confidently within your target time. Mark questions that require heavy lookup, unclear anatomy, long operative notes, or tricky modifier analysis. On the second pass, return with calmer focus and remaining time. This protects your score from one difficult question stealing time from several manageable ones. Candidates who refuse to move on often lose points they were fully capable of earning. The exam rewards disciplined pacing as much as knowledge of CPT emergency medicine codes, pediatric CPT coding, allergy and immunology codes, and ambulance coding.

Elimination is another exam-day weapon. Wrong answers usually contain a mismatch: wrong body system, wrong approach, missing laterality, bundled component, incorrect modifier, unsupported diagnosis, wrong service level, or code family that ignores the documented intent. Do not simply hunt for the correct answer. Actively reject answers that fail a rule. This makes harder questions more manageable because you often only need to choose between two serious options. Strong elimination relies on coding compliance, coding ethics, Stark Law and Anti-Kickback awareness, and health information management terms.

Control overthinking by requiring evidence. When two answers feel close, ask which one is better supported by the note, not which one feels more familiar. The CPC exam often punishes assumptions. A word like “possible,” “history of,” “screening,” “suspected,” “bilateral,” “repeat,” “separate,” “reduced,” or “with contrast” can change the answer. Your job is to obey the documentation. This is the same habit used in real coding audits, where record retention, problem list accuracy, SOAP note coding, and EMR coding terms shape defensible decisions.

5. Fix the Weak Spots That Quietly Destroy CPC Scores

The most damaging CPC weaknesses are usually quiet. Students know they struggle with timing or anatomy, but they often miss deeper issues: they code from headings, ignore parenthetical notes, confuse screening with diagnostic work, underuse exclusion rules, misread modifier intent, and choose answers based on partial documentation. These problems create a painful pattern where the candidate feels prepared while the score refuses to climb. Fixing them requires targeted work across medical abbreviations, encounter forms and superbills, clinical decision support terms, and data analytics reporting.

One high-value fix is the “missed-question autopsy.” For every missed question, write three lines: what I selected, what the correct answer required, and what rule I failed to apply. Keep it brutally specific. “Need more practice” is useless. “Missed add-on code dependency” is useful. “Confused excision with destruction” is useful. “Ignored diagnostic intent in screening scenario” is useful. This kind of error logging builds real exam readiness because it converts frustration into action. It also mirrors the mindset needed for medical coding audits, claims reconciliation, denial prevention, and payment adjustment review.

Another fix is targeted anatomy study. Do not study anatomy like a biology class. Study it like a coder. For each body system, focus on structures that drive code selection: layers of skin, joint compartments, heart vessels, digestive segments, respiratory anatomy, urinary tract structures, reproductive anatomy, nerve branches, spinal regions, and lesion depth. Attach each structure to procedure terms. Anatomy becomes easier when it is tied to orthopedic CPT coding, cardiovascular ICD coding, respiratory disease coding, and oncology code selection.

A third fix is learning the revenue-cycle impact of coding decisions. CPC candidates sometimes treat billing concepts as separate from coding, but the exam often rewards candidates who understand how documentation, codes, edits, denials, and payment connect. A modifier error can trigger a denial. A weak diagnosis can fail medical necessity. A poor code choice can distort reimbursement. A missing documentation element can fail an audit. Connect your preparation to EOB interpretation, CARC denial codes, RARC remark codes, and revenue cycle KPIs.

Finally, protect your final week from chaos. Do not spend the last few days trying to relearn everything. Use the final week for mixed practice, error-log review, code book cleanup, high-yield guideline refreshers, pacing drills, and rest. Review your weakest three categories every day in short focused blocks. Practice moving on from hard questions. Rehearse your exam-day order. Confirm your materials, identification, timing, and testing setup according to the current rules from your exam provider. A calm, rehearsed candidate has a major edge over a panicked candidate who studied more but never built a process.

6. FAQs About CPC Exam Strategy and Study Planning

  • Most candidates need enough time to build both knowledge and speed, so the better question is how long it takes you to consistently solve mixed questions with a clear process. A student with strong anatomy, terminology, and coding background may prepare faster, while a beginner may need a longer runway. Track your readiness through timed practice, error-log improvement, and confidence across CPT coding sections, ICD coding standards, modifier rules, and medical necessity criteria.

  • Start with medical terminology, anatomy, and code book navigation because those skills affect every question. Then move into CPT sections, diagnosis coding, modifiers, compliance, and timed practice. A good order is fundamentals first, code families second, mixed application third, full simulations last. This path supports coding education basics, medical coding certification terms, coding credentialing organizations, and CPC certification program research.

  • Quality matters more than the number. Hundreds of questions can help, but only when you review mistakes deeply. A candidate who completes fewer questions with serious error analysis may outperform someone who rushes through large volumes without learning why answers were missed. The best practice includes timed drills, section-specific review, and mixed exams that test claims accuracy, coding edits, documentation support, and audit readiness.

  • Speed improves when your process becomes repeatable. Practice identifying the service category first, then the documentation clue, then the code family, then the best answer. Use timed sets by section before full practice exams. Create quick-recognition drills for common procedure terms, modifiers, anatomy clues, and diagnosis specificity. This strengthens medical coding workflow, charge capture awareness, practice management billing terms, and RCM software terminology.

  • Repeated misses usually come from process gaps, not lack of effort. You may be reading the note too quickly, choosing based on familiar words, skipping parenthetical instructions, ignoring modifier logic, or failing to connect diagnosis support to the procedure. Review each miss by cause and build a correction rule. This method improves clinical documentation interpretation, problem list accuracy, medical record review, and coding query decisions.

  • CPT usually requires the most navigation practice because procedure coding has many code families, guidelines, modifiers, and bundled-service traps. ICD diagnosis coding remains essential because it supports medical necessity and specificity. Billing concepts matter because they reveal why coding accuracy affects denials, reimbursement, audits, and compliance. The best CPC strategy connects CPT procedure coding, ICD disease coding, commercial insurance billing, and revenue cycle management.
